Job description

Paid Social Executive

Department: Marketing

Employment Type: Full Time

Location: Trimble Offices, Morley

Compensation: £28,000 - £40,000 / year

Description

About the team:

We're a passionate team on a mission to make Vintage Cash Cow the go-to destination for giving pre-loved items a new lease of life. As we scale across the UK and internationally, Paid Social particularly Meta is a core growth engine, driving discovery, demand creation, and efficient customer acquisition at scale.

Our Growth team sits at the centre of this, combining performance marketing, creative, data, and experimentation to unlock scalable growth. Paid Social plays a critical role in this ecosystem, blending creative thinking with analytical rigour to drive both volume and quality.

About the role:

As a Paid Social Executive (Meta-focused), you'll support the execution, optimisation, and scaling of our Meta activity across multiple markets. Reporting into the Paid Social team, you'll play a key role in bringing campaigns to life, working across creative, targeting, tracking, and performance analysis.

This is a highly hands-on role, ideal for someone with a strong analytical mindset and a passion for creative testing and performance marketing. You'll help ensure campaigns are executed with excellence, creatives are continuously improved, and insights are fed back into the wider growth strategy.

While Meta is the primary focus, this role will also support the exploration and expansion into other Paid Social platforms such as TikTok, Pinterest, and emerging channels - helping test, learn, and scale new acquisition opportunities over time.

You will work closely with Paid Social, Creative, CRM, and Data teams to ensure campaigns are high quality, well tracked, and continuously improving.

Key Responsibilities

Key Goals & Objectives:

  • Support the scaling of Meta as a primary growth channel across UK, DE, FR, NL, ES, NL + new markets
  • Improve creative testing velocity and output quality
  • Ensure campaigns are executed accurately and efficiently
  • Contribute to reducing CPL while maintaining or improving lead quality
  • Strengthen tracking reliability and data confidence in Meta
  • Deliver consistent performance insights to inform growth decisions

Key Responsibilities:

Campaign Execution & Optimisation

  • Build, launch, and monitor Meta campaigns across multiple markets
  • Ensure correct campaign setup (objectives, audiences, placements, budgets)
  • Maintain high standards of campaign QA and accuracy

Creative & Testing

  • Procure and organise ad creatives from internal and external sources
  • Conduct creative QA (visuals, messaging, localisation, compliance)
  • Suggest edits and improvements to creatives based on performance
  • Brief new creative concepts and testing ideas
  • Run micro-tests on copy, hooks, formats, audiences and ad formats.

Analytics & Performance

  • Monitor campaign performance and identify trends or issues
  • Support performance reporting and insight generation
  • Apply an analytical mindset to optimise campaigns
  • Identify winning creatives and scale learnings

Tracking & Data Quality

  • Validate Meta tracking setup (pixel, events, conversions)
  • Troubleshoot tracking issues and troubleshoot where needed
  • Support data integrity across campaigns and reporting

Workflow & Operations

  • Assist workflows for creative production & translations.
  • Ensure localisation quality (translation checks, spellcheck, cultural relevance)
  • Support cross-market execution and consistency

Channel Expansion & Testing

  • Support the launch and testing of new Paid Social channels (e.g. TikTok, Pinterest)
  • Apply learnings from Meta to inform creative and targeting strategies on new platforms
  • Help evaluate the performance and scalability of emerging channels

Projects & Growth Initiatives

  • Support wider Paid Social and Growth initiatives
  • Assist with market launches and scaling strategies
  • Contribute to testing roadmaps and experimentation plans
